We show that any Heegaard splitting of the pair of the solid torus (≅DxS) and its core loop (an interior point xS) is standard, using the notion of Heegaard splittings of pairs of 3-manifolds and properly imbedded graphs, which is defined in this paper.

Suppose that P is a finite 2-polyhedron. We prove that there exists a PL surjective map f:Q → P from a fake surface Q with preimages of f either points or arcs or 2-disks. This yields a reduction of the Whitehead asphericity conjecture (which asserts that every subpolyhedron of an aspherical 2-polyhedron is also aspherical) to the case of fake surfaces.
